Output 21bbdb502ad94d347554ce20b8159e25f60f3f034ce9e1ec5236ad3c3f73fb60:0

value
6755762
script pubkey
OP_0 OP_PUSHBYTES_20 6ba810066af6e4e435788f7b1162024a8bf0a750
address
ltc1qdw5pqpn27mjwgdtc3aa3zcszf29lpf6swt6ak0
transaction
21bbdb502ad94d347554ce20b8159e25f60f3f034ce9e1ec5236ad3c3f73fb60
spent
true